#!/usr/bin/env bash
#
# Run all etcd tests
# ./scripts/test.sh
# ./scripts/test.sh -v
#
#
# Run specified test pass
#
# $ PASSES=unit ./scripts/test.sh
# $ PASSES=integration ./scripts/test.sh
#
#
# Run tests for one package
# Each pass has different default timeout, if you just run tests in one package or 1 test case then you can set TIMEOUT
# flag for different expectation
#
# $ PASSES=unit PKG=./wal TIMEOUT=1m ./scripts/test.sh
# $ PASSES=integration PKG=./clientv3 TIMEOUT=1m ./scripts/test.sh
#
# Run specified unit tests in one package
# To run all the tests with prefix of "TestNew", set "TESTCASE=TestNew ";
# to run only "TestNew", set "TESTCASE="\bTestNew\b""
#
# $ PASSES=unit PKG=./wal TESTCASE=TestNew TIMEOUT=1m ./scripts/test.sh
# $ PASSES=unit PKG=./wal TESTCASE="\bTestNew\b" TIMEOUT=1m ./scripts/test.sh
# $ PASSES=integration PKG=./client/integration TESTCASE="\bTestV2NoRetryEOF\b" TIMEOUT=1m ./scripts/test.sh
#
# KEEP_GOING_SUITE must be set to true to keep going with the next suite execution, passed to PASSES variable when there is a failure
# in a particular suite.
# KEEP_GOING_MODULE must be set to true to keep going with execution when there is failure in any module.
#
# Run code coverage
# COVERDIR must either be a absolute path or a relative path to the etcd root
# $ COVERDIR=coverage PASSES="build cov" ./scripts/test.sh
# $ go tool cover -html ./coverage/cover.out
